Metallurgical Composition, Molybdenum-Chromium Chemistry and Mechanical Properties
The exceptional corrosion resistance of Hastelloy C276 fasteners is derived from its nickel-rich metallurgical structure strengthened with high molybdenum and chromium content. This combination provides balanced resistance to both oxidizing and reducing chemical environments while minimizing susceptibility to localized corrosion and sensitization.
Molybdenum significantly enhances resistance to pitting and crevice corrosion in chloride-rich environments, while chromium improves oxidation resistance and protection against aggressive oxidizing chemicals. The alloy's low carbon content minimizes carbide precipitation during welding, helping maintain corrosion resistance in heat-affected zones and fabricated assemblies.
Chemical Composition of Hastelloy C276 Fasteners
| Element | Composition (%) | Functional Role |
|---|---|---|
| Nickel | Balance | Base corrosion resistance |
| Molybdenum | 15.0 – 17.0 | Pitting and crevice resistance |
| Chromium | 14.5 – 16.5 | Oxidation resistance |
| Iron | 4.0 – 7.0 | Structural stability |
| Tungsten | 3.0 – 4.5 | High-temperature corrosion resistance |
| Carbon | ≤ 0.01 | Reduced sensitization |
Mechanical Properties of Hastelloy C276 Fasteners
| Property | Value |
|---|---|
| Tensile Strength | 690 – 900 MPa |
| Yield Strength | 280 – 400 MPa |
| Elongation | 35 – 45% |
| Hardness | 85 – 100 HRB |
The combination of ductility and corrosion resistance makes Hastelloy C276 fasteners suitable for pressure systems, chemical reactors, offshore structures, and highly corrosive process equipment where both strength and chemical stability are required.
Resistance to Pitting, Crevice Corrosion and Acidic Chemical Media
Hastelloy C276 fasteners are specifically engineered to resist localized corrosion mechanisms including pitting corrosion, crevice corrosion, and chloride-induced attack. In seawater environments and chloride processing systems, these fasteners maintain surface stability even under stagnant conditions where conventional stainless steel materials commonly fail.
The alloy also demonstrates exceptional resistance to aggressive acids including sulfuric acid, hydrochloric acid, phosphoric acid, and wet chlorine systems. Unlike many nickel alloys optimized for only oxidizing environments, Hastelloy C276 performs reliably in both oxidizing and reducing chemical conditions, making it highly versatile across multiple industrial sectors.
In offshore and marine applications, resistance to chloride stress corrosion cracking is particularly important. High salinity environments combined with elevated temperatures accelerate corrosion failure in lower-grade materials. Hastelloy C276 fasteners provide long-term operational reliability in these conditions, reducing maintenance requirements and improving overall system integrity.
The alloy is also widely used in flue gas desulfurization systems, pollution control equipment, and chemical reactors where exposure to corrosive condensates and acidic media is continuous. This broad corrosion resistance profile makes Hastelloy C276 one of the most trusted alloys for critical chemical processing infrastructure worldwide.
ASTM, ASME, NACE, EN and Offshore Compliance Standards
Hastelloy C276 fasteners supplied by Aurum Overseas comply with major international standards required for offshore, marine, and chemical processing industries. Compliance with these standards ensures compatibility with EPC procurement specifications and global engineering systems.
| Region | Standards | Key Specifications |
|---|---|---|
| USA | ASTM / ASME | ASTM B574, ASTM B575, ASME SB574 |
| Europe | EN / DIN | EN 2.4819, DIN NiMo16Cr15W |
| Gulf Countries | NACE / ISO | NACE MR0175, ISO 15156 |
| Offshore Projects | EPC Specifications | ADNOC, Aramco, Shell Standards |
NACE compliance is particularly important for sour service oil & gas environments where resistance to sulfide stress cracking and corrosion-related failure is essential for long-term operational safety.
Manufacturing Range, Thread Standards and Types of Hastelloy C276 Fasteners
Hastelloy C276 fasteners are manufactured in sizes ranging from M3 to M56 and above, supporting both standard industrial systems and heavy-duty engineering applications. Thread systems include Metric, UNC, and UNF standards, ensuring compatibility with engineering requirements across the USA, Europe, and Gulf regions.
The product range includes bolts, nuts, screws, washers, stud bolts, threaded rods, and custom-machined fastening components used in pressure vessels, offshore platforms, chemical reactors, marine systems, and heat exchangers.
Precision machining and controlled manufacturing processes ensure dimensional accuracy, proper thread engagement, and reliable load-bearing performance under corrosive operating conditions.
